In this reaction CH3NH2 can be classified as __________.
CH3NH2 + H2O CH3NH3+ + OH-
methylamine water methylammonium ion hydroxide ion
Only an Arrhenius base
Only a Lewis Base
Only a Bronsted-Lowery base
A Bronsted-Lowery base and a Lewis base
Arrhenius, Bronsted-Lowry, and Lewis base
